Transaction ef2a36de623ebcd3932bb0f28d36e06798119f7b09872c75ffd723de60c03435
1 Input
1 Output
-
ef2a36de623ebcd3932bb0f28d36e06798119f7b09872c75ffd723de60c03435:0
- value
- 633462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2b5f4a13f77433da3fd3a102729e490c5e6c75a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P8LVvHRmni8h5x67JtttTt8n25AZvTyXv